Light-producing assembly for a vehicle

A light-producing assembly for a vehicle is provided herein. The light-producing assembly includes a plurality of light and a photoluminescent structure. The photoluminescent structure includes a plurality of photoluminescent material arranged to alternate with each other. The plurality of photoluminescent materials are each configured to luminesce in a distinct color in response to excitation by a corresponding portion of the plurality of light sources.

AUTOMOBILE INTERIOR SANITIZATION

An automobile, comprising an interior compartment, a sanitization system adapted to sanitize surfaces within the interior compartment, a controller adapted to activate the sanitization system when at least one of a plurality of operating conditions exists and when there are no passengers present within the interior compartment, and to lock all doors to the interior compartment prior to activating the sanitization system, the sanitization system including a plurality of ultraviolet light arrays, each ultraviolet light array comprising a plurality of ultraviolet light fixtures, wherein each of the plurality of ultraviolet light fixtures is an ultraviolet light emitting diode adapted to emit ultraviolet light having a wavelength between approximately 200 nanometers and approximately 280 nanometers, at least one of the plurality of ultraviolet light arrays adapted to articulate when the sanitization system is active to re-direct the ultraviolet light being emitted to targeted areas within the interior compartment.

Illumination device and vehicle glass utilization method

A lighting device includes a light source configure to irradiate excitation light and a vehicle glass configured to emit visible light through incident radiation of the excitation light, in which the vehicle glass is configured to emit the visible light synchronously in an area of 30% or more by irradiation with the excitation light.

Light emitting diode persistence effect minimization

A system includes: a light emitting diode (LED); a switching circuit configured to: when in a first state, connect the anode of the LED to a positive potential and connect the cathode of the LED to a ground potential, thereby enabling current flow in a first direction through the LED; and when in a second state, one of: connect the ground potential to the anode of the LED; connect a negative potential to the anode of the LED; and connect the cathode of the LED to the positive potential and connect the anode of the LED to the ground potential, thereby enabling current flow in a second direction through the LED, where the second direction is opposite the first direction; and a driver module configured to selectively transition the switching circuit from the first state to the second state and from the second state to the first state.

DUAL MODE DISINFECTION SYSTEM FOR A VEHICLE INTERIOR

A dual mode UV-C disinfection system for the cleaning of automotive cabin air and surfaces includes a UV light source, a motor for moving cabin air in proximity to the at least one UV light source and a shutter configured in proximity to the at least one UV light source. A controller for controlling operation of the light source, motor and shutter and a first sensor for determining the presence of persons within proximity to the at least one UV light source. The UV light source operates to either disinfect cabin air or cabin surfaces depending on the position of the shutter.

AUTO-CALIBRATING DUAL MODE DISINFECTION SYSTEM FOR A VEHICLE INTERIOR

An auto-calibrating dual mode UV-C disinfection system for the cleaning of automotive cabin air and surfaces includes one or more UV-C light sources operating to clean cabin air in a first mode and operating to clean interior surfaces in a second mode. Sensor(s) operate to auto-calibrating the at least one UV-C light source by determining distance of at least one interior surface. A controller determines an intensity and duration of the light source(s) based upon distance of that at least one interior surface from the UV-C light source.
